Just want to do something for fun here, since a lot of people here have a mock draft, I'd like to see how well we could predict how the NFL GM's are gonna do it.

 

So to start off I've developed a scoring system that awards more points the further down you get in the draft. So anyone can predict Sam Bradford going number 1 to the Rams, so that's only worth one point, but who will the Saints take at 32, if you get that right it's 32 points.

 

Now then, you get the full value of the pick if you pick the correct team, and correct player at the pick.

Ex: Eric Berry going to the Chiefs at the 5th overall pick would net you 5 points if you had that in your mock

 

You will get half value if you pick the correct player at the correct pick, but he goes to the wrong team

Ex: Eric Berry going to the Seahawks at the 5th overall pick, but you didn't project the trade, would give 2.5 points.

 

Likewise you'll get half value if you predict the right player to the right team, but at the wrong pick

Ex: Eric Berry going to the Chiefs at 6th overall would net you 2.5 overall points if you had Eric Berry slotted to the chiefs at 5.

 

The maximum amount of points for this is 528... but I don't see anyone going over 120 realistically. You have up until 15 minutes before the draft to submit your mocks.
